There are a quantity of on-page optimization instruments that measure all the on-page components talked about in this article and offer you an search engine optimization score. Page Optimizer Pro, SurferSEO, MarketMuse and Frase.io all have versions of an on-page SEO Score. These scores provide you with a tough thought of how effective your on-page search engine optimization is structured.

Most title-tags will get truncated by Google at round 60 characters lengthy. You won’t get penalized if your title-tags are longer, however truncated titles will forestall readers from totally understanding what your page is about. Measure your title-tag to guarantee that it’s not getting reduce off. Section headings and H tags should be used normally to make clear topics and/or to demonstrate subject hierarchy within in article. When used accurately in addition they enhance your probabilities of showing in rich-snippet outcomes.
